Legacy Manufacturing Roofs Weren't Built for Today's Loads
A lot of Union City's older manufacturing buildings have roof decks and structural framing sized for the equipment and use of decades ago. When a building changes hands or gets repurposed, new rooftop equipment, added insulation, or a heavier recover system can push loads the original structure was never designed to carry. Before we specify any roof system on one of these older plants, we check what the structure can actually support before deciding what membrane makes sense for the exposure.
These roofs also tend to have wood or steel deck sections mixed together from different construction eras, and each deck type needs a different fastening and insulation approach. We map out deck type across the roof before ordering material, since a one-size approach on a building with mixed decking is where a lot of recover jobs go wrong.
Sawdust, Finishing Fumes, and Rooftop Exhaust
Woodworking and furniture-finishing operations run exhaust systems that carry fine particulate and, in older or still-active finishing operations, solvent vapor up through rooftop ductwork and fans. Over years, that exhaust residue can degrade membrane and sealant faster around those specific penetrations than it does on the rest of the roof field. We inspect exhaust curbs and the membrane immediately around them separately from a general roof walk, because that's where we most often find accelerated wear on a building with this manufacturing history.

Insulation Retrofits Change the Utility Picture on These Buildings
A lot of Union City's older plant buildings are running on original or minimal roof insulation, which means heating costs in winter and cooling costs in the shoulder months are higher than they need to be. When we recover one of these roofs, adding proper insulation thickness usually pays back through reduced HVAC run-time faster than owners expect, especially on buildings where the mechanical system is already older and running less efficiently than a modern unit would.
Reflectivity matters less on a building surrounded by trees and without heavy summer solar exposure, but on the open commercial buildings near the Route 6/97 corridor, a reflective membrane still cuts real cooling load during the warmer months when rooftop units are working hardest.
We also look at whether a recover project makes sense as a phased upgrade rather than a single large expense. On a building running an older, less efficient mechanical system, spreading insulation and membrane improvements across two budget cycles can still deliver most of the energy savings sooner than waiting to fund the entire project at once.
Union City Owner Questions
How do you know if an old manufacturing roof deck can support a heavier recover system?
We assess the existing structure, deck type, and any past modifications before specifying a recover system's weight. On mixed-era buildings, that assessment sometimes means recommending a lighter-weight system than the owner initially expected.
Does finishing or exhaust residue actually shorten roof membrane life?
Around exhaust curbs and ductwork penetrations, yes, we see accelerated wear in those specific areas compared to the rest of the field. That's why we inspect those points separately rather than assuming uniform wear across the roof.
Is it worth adding insulation to an older plant roof that's not being fully replaced?
Often yes, especially on buildings running minimal original insulation. A recover project is usually the most cost-effective time to add insulation thickness, since the roof is already open.
What's different about roofing a repurposed manufacturing building versus a purpose-built commercial building?
Structural and deck-type uncertainty. A purpose-built commercial roof usually has consistent, documented construction, while a repurposed manufacturing building often has undocumented modifications from decades of changing use.
How often should mixed-era manufacturing roofs be inspected?
We recommend closer to twice a year on these buildings, since mixed decking and legacy exhaust systems create more failure points than a standard commercial roof, and catching an issue early avoids a bigger structural question later.
